MKV

Matroska Video (MKV) is an open-source, flexible multimedia container format designed to support multiple audio, video, and subtitle tracks in a single file. Unlike traditional video formats, MKV can store high-quality video streams with advanced compression, supporting codecs like H.264, H.265, and VP9. Its robust architecture allows for lossless compression, chapter support, and metadata embedding, making it popular among video enthusiasts and professional media workflows.

SWF

SWF (Shockwave Flash) is a multimedia file format developed by Macromedia (now Adobe) for vector graphics, animation, and interactive web content. Originally designed for rich web experiences, SWF files contain compressed vector and raster graphics, ActionScript code, and audio/video elements that can be rendered by Flash Player. Despite declining popularity, it was once a dominant format for web animations and interactive web applications.

Advantages

Compact file size, supports vector and raster graphics, enables complex animations, cross-platform compatibility, embedded ActionScript for interactivity, supports streaming media, and allows sophisticated visual effects with relatively small file sizes.

Disadvantages

Security vulnerabilities, browser support declining, performance overhead, proprietary format, requires Flash Player plugin, not mobile-friendly, limited accessibility, and gradually being replaced by HTML5, CSS3, and JavaScript technologies.

Use cases

Historically used for web animations, interactive websites, online games, educational content, banner advertisements, and multimedia presentations. Widely adopted in early web design for creating dynamic, engaging user interfaces. Commonly used in browser-based games, interactive e-learning modules, and rich media advertising before HTML5 and modern web technologies emerged.

Conversion from MKV to SWF typically results in moderate quality reduction, particularly for complex video content. Vector graphics may be preserved better than photographic or high-motion video elements, with potential resolution and color depth modifications.

File size changes during MKV to SWF conversion vary significantly, with potential reductions of 30-60% depending on source content complexity, video codec, and animation characteristics. Vector-based content tends to compress more efficiently.

Major conversion limitations include potential loss of advanced video features, metadata stripping, reduced audio quality, and challenges translating complex multimedia elements into the SWF format, especially for high-resolution or multi-track source files.

Avoid converting MKV to SWF when maintaining high-quality video is critical, when working with modern web platforms that support HTML5 video, or when preserving advanced multimedia features like multiple audio tracks or complex subtitles is essential.

Consider using HTML5 video formats like MP4, WebM, or modern web animation technologies such as CSS animations or JavaScript-based solutions that offer broader compatibility and better performance than SWF.
